INTRODUCTION
The UBI EasyCoder 101 is a series of medium duty
direct thermal printers. They come in three main
models intended for different types of applications:
EasyCoder 101 is mainly intended to be control-
led by a host computer using standard or custom-
made application software, e.g. the UBI LabelShop
label-design program for Microsoft Windows.
Being a low-cost alternative, it has fewer options
than the other members of the EasyCoder 101
printer family. Externally, the EasyCoder 101 is
distinguished by the absence of any built-in key-
board.
EasyCoder 101 E (Enhanced) offers a built-in
keyboard and a larger number options in regard of
computer connection. It is recommended for
installations, where you want to switch between
different application programs, or create your
own programs in the built-in UBI Fingerprint
programming language. This printer model is
easily recognized by its 21-key membrane setup
keyboard (F1–F5).
EasyCoder 101 SA is very similar to the
EasyCoder 101 E model, but is fitted with a
special “Stand-Alone” software and a special
keyboard, which allows the printer to be operated
independently, without any computer connec-
tion.
The EasyCoder 101 SA can easily be “docked” to
a personal computer and loaded with label texts
and formats created in the UBI LabelShop label-
editing program running under Microsoft Win-
dows.
Information on the different models and options
can be found in the Technical Manual, which also
describes installation and computer connection .
